Background

The Bureau of External Relations and Advocacy (BERA) leads and supports the organization in cultivating, building and nurturing strategic relationships and alliances that are essential for advancing and successfully achieving the mission of UNDP. Within BERA, the Communications Group leads and manages external communications through strategy, media, digital communications, marketing, branding and global storytelling. The Digital & Online team within the Communications Group is responsible for implementing a comprehensive digital strategy, including UNDP’s multi-lingual corporate web site in three languages (English, French, Spanish) and Country Office sites and partner sites; and all aspects of digital media channels with cutting-edge multi-media and social media approaches, products, services, and platforms, including increased attention to mobile platforms.

The Interaction Design Intern is part of the Digital & Online Communications team. Under the guidance and direct supervision of the UX Design Lead, he/she will contribute to the advancement of UNDP’s global network of websites by creating and redesigning the visual and UI aspects of UNDP’s web properties and projects.

He/she will work with business managers, content specialists and technologists to iteratively improve the UI of existing websites, as well as launch new web products.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Iteratively optimize the navigational systems and templates of UNDP’s external websites
  • Iteratively create and refine visual elements on UNDP’s external websites to optimize donor conversion
  • Revamp the visual design and experience of priority sections of the global site
  • Revamp the visual design and experience of major, critical landing pages on the global site
  • Design navigational systems and templates for UNDP’s new microsites
  • Work with digital editors and writers to design new templates and UX for engaging storytelling
  • Propose new UI enhancements to websites [WEEKLY]
  • Work with developers to implement new UI enhancements to websites [WEEKLY]
  • Propose new templates and UI for engaging storytelling [MONTHLY]
  • Work with UX Designer to design and implement new templates or engaging storytelling [MONTHLY]

Technical/Functional:

Primary:

  • UI Design?Assist in the UX Designer to create wireframes, storyboards, user flows, process flows and site maps to effectively communicate interaction and design ideas.
  • Assist the UX Designer to Prototype and Execute all visual design stages from concept to final hand-off to engineering.
  • Possess a working knowledge of web prototyping tools like Sketch, inVision and Principle.
  • The ability to prototype interactions with CSS and JavaScript.

Required Skills and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ent in design, fine arts or related fields.
  • Minimum 2 years of experience in digital/interactive design
  • Excellent portfolio of complex web/UX design
  • Ability to collaborate with technologists, editors, writers, researchers and multimedia designers is preferred
  • Working in a social mission-driven organization is an asset
  • Good written and spoken English. Working knowledge of Spanish or French is an asset.
